A cathedral revives debate on Kerala’s unique church architecture

The newly renovated St. Mary’s Orthodox Cathedral in Puthiyakavu, Mavelikara, is set to be consecrated on July 17 and 18. Established in AD 943, the cathedral blends Portuguese Baroque and traditional Kerala designs, showcasing a 2,000-year cultural evolution among Saint Thomas Christians.
